The Arthritis Score in 15642, Irwin, Pennsylvania is 72 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

90.65 percent of the population in 15642 drive to work alone. 1.56 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 52.25 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 10.95 percent of the residents in 15642 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.32 members with about 2.18 cars available per household.

An estimate of 97.56 percent of the residents in 15642 has some form of health insurance. 31.38 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 81.96 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 15642 would have to travel an average of 6.27 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Ahn Emerus Westmoreland, Llc .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 15642, Irwin, Pennsylvania.

As of , an estimate of 46,257 residents live in 15642 with a median age of 45.3 years. 21.17 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 19.63 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 39.25 percent of the residents in 15642 is currently married, and 16.92 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 15642 is $8,592.25.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 15642 is approximately $1,028. The median household spends about 11.96 percent of their income on housing.
